Brand Memory Structures

Posted on December 18, 2025December 18, 2025 By whatismarketing.org

In markets where customers face many similar products, brand equity is important because it enables brand memory structures that support easy brand recognition.

  • Brand names, logos, and symbols are repeatedly seen through packaging, advertising, and retail displays.
  • Repeated exposure allows these visual and verbal cues to be stored in long-term memory.
  • When customers encounter many choices, familiar symbols attract attention more quickly.
  • Stored brand cues trigger recall of earlier interactions with the brand.
  • This recognition process helps customers identify the brand during purchase situations.
